Output d1afbaa8588a1e0eb516c05ba84c7645ee0ffab692d2f5cc56384136182f2fe3:3

value
487706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89ab3188a7460e21563b628916ab32e72fb0a51f OP_EQUAL
address
3EEwaZFSZQB9BwKu31DfiLRRiepTqGo6kS
transaction
d1afbaa8588a1e0eb516c05ba84c7645ee0ffab692d2f5cc56384136182f2fe3
spent
true